There are 16 questions in the steel structure part of the first level registered structural examination in 2022. This year, there are several new features and new questions different from the past.

Analysis of new test points for steel structure

I, The 2022 exam will pay more attention to the derivation of formula according to the balance of force , rather than the existing calculation formula in the specification, such as calculating the area of the anchor bolt of the column base plate according to the stress state, or calculating the bolt diameter of the end plate connection.
2、 There are many new test points that have not appeared before, for example, two questions are given when the pin is connected in one breath.
III, Even in the previous exam sites, the calculation is also very heavy, so people report that the difficulty is high, and the success rate is low, It is not like the previous exam, which only intercepts a small part of the parameters. For example, for out of plane stability, all parameters need to be calculated. For example, for calculating the column length coefficient, not only with and without support, but also with the maximum and minimum axial force and other different situations should be considered! Finally, we should also remind that traditional knowledge points can not be ignored, at least accounting for about 10%!
15 steel structure calculation questions and 1 concept question in 2022 Among them, the traditional examination questions such as steel column calculation length, stability calculation, crane influence line, composite beam stud, column bracing, crane beam local pressure, node area, etc. should be able to be taken as long as the knowledge points are thoroughly understood. New examination questions, such as column base plate anchor bolt, end plate connecting bolt, pin shaft checking calculation, pay more attention to design principle and stress analysis. It should be said that only four examination questions may lose points. according to 80% accuracy, 16x80% ≈ 11 points, steel structure 11 points should be able to get.  

The score proportion of steel structure examination questions is increasing

Percentage of steel structure examination scores in the first level registered structural engineer examination:
one From 2011 to 2019, 14 points in the steel structure examination accounted for 17.5% of the total score
two From 2020 to 2022, 16 points in the steel structure exam accounted for 20% of the total score
Percentage of steel structure examination scores in the second level registered structural engineer examination:
one From 2011 to 2017, 12 points in the steel structure examination accounted for 15% of the total score
two From 2018 to 2019, 14 points in the steel structure exam accounted for 17.5% of the total score
three 22 points in the steel structure exam in 2020, accounting for 22% of the total score
four From 2021 to 2022, the score of steel structure accounts for 20 points, accounting for 20% of the total score. The score of steel structure examination increases year by year, and the proportion increases So whether the score of steel structure can be obtained plays a decisive role in passing the examination of registered structural engineer!

How to get the score of steel structure examination questions

1、 Make sure to master and understand the common provisions and calculation formulas of steel structure standards and high steel specifications!
II Ensure that the blank volume of the real question can quickly find the corresponding provisions of the specification!
3、 Grasp the force analysis and design principles of common steel structure members, and enhance manual derivation of force balance equation
IV Establish a two-way bridge between norms and real topics.
